Great quality, fast shipping and a generally pleasant experience!
My two grams arrived yesterday, well packed from the company. The UPS guy was kind enough to flop the package where a rain spout was splashing all over it, but everything inside was nice and dry.The tin looks like it'll be a reasonable container to keep the stuff fresh. It's going to keep it away from light, at the very least. The top of the tin unscrews, instead of clips on. While that may not seem like much, having a container where the lid snaps on and off can make it really easy to drop threads when opening.Inside the tin is the good stuff. What I got was only incredible!Of course there was a little dust in the bottom, but it wasn't much. The threads themselves were nice and pungent, with very little variation in color.I pulled three of the threads out and put them in a little water and let them sit for a while to see what happened. The water remained nice and clear, but turned the yellow-amber-whatever color that you'd expect and there was no cloudiness, even after around 10 minutes. No little parts of unidentifiable plant matter, or strange clear things floating in there like grocery store, so as far as I can tell, this is great quality stuff and I have no buyer's remorse.I sipped the water, just to see and sure enough, it tasted like water that'd been sitting in summer garden hose, just like you'd expect saffron to taste.I don't think you can go wrong buying here!
